I've come up with a couple of questions: 1. New message from Favourites - I have an AB entry to which I have added a template on the AB New Message tab. I checked "Use a specific template for new messages" on this tab. Here's my simple template: <<<<< Dear friend, %cursor regards, Andy %BCC="Andrew Aronoff <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>" >>>>> Of course, in the real template, my _real_ e-mail address replaces "[EMAIL PROTECTED]". When I click on the "Create a new message" drop-down box and choose this Favourite, the message uses the template *except* for the BCC entry. How can I get the Favourite template for new messages to use the %BCC macro entry? 2. Memo in saved file - Up until yesterday, I was using Eudora Pro.
